Every year, St Jude’s hosts the Science Fair, a special event highlighting our students’ creativity and innovation.
The 2024 Science Fair at St Jude’s featured innovative projects from students in science, ICT, mathematics, and art.
Our young innovators from primary and secondary schools presented working models and designed experiments that addressed challenges in environmental conservation, agriculture, IT, sustainable energy, and much more.
On this episode of Inside St Jude’s, Teresia and Irene talk to St Jude’s staff who volunteered to conduct House Checks for Form 5 students who were shortlisted for St Jude’s scholarships.
House checks are the next step after the scholarship application process is completed. The staff conduct House Checks to determine which students would benefit most from a scholarship to study at St Jude’s.
